My First Float Spa Experience in Vancouver

Floating at a float spa, or a float house in Vancouver is the newest relaxation and wellness concept to hit our city. The concept of floating is to be suspended into a pool so densely filled with Epsom salt that your body naturally and effortlessly floats in the water, a true break from the effort exerted on our bodies on a daily basis.

